> On Mon, 2014-12-29 at 16:09 +0000, Andre Robatino wrote:
> > Firefox's Add-ons/Extensions still shows 2.6.4, even after quitting
> > and restarting Firefox, and removing and reinstalling
> > mozilla-adblockplus.
> 
> I shall ask the obvious question:  Did you completely quit Firefox so
> that there were no other running Firefox processes?

You're right, that must have been the problem. Last night I noticed that
there was a running Firefox process even after quitting the graphical
Firefox window, and killed it. This morning, Firefox gave me the message
about having trouble restoring the previous session, so I just started a new
session. Add-ons/Extensions now shows the correct version, 2.6.6. Sorry for
the noise.

P.S. I had previously removed the file ~/.mozilla/firefox/*/pluginreg.dat in
an attempt to have it recreated, and fix the problem. It was not recreated
on restarting firefox yesterday. But it's there now, after restarting it
this morning.
